That's real appreciation for these athletes and their stories. Let me tell you what's been happening with Rafael Nadal lately, because the man is still making headlines even in retirement. So about three weeks ago at the Australian Open, Rafa made his first major appearance since hanging it up at the end of 2024. Multiple outlets reported he got this absolutely electric standing ovation at Margaret Court Arena—I'm talking shivers-down-your-spine kind of reception. The crowd in Melbourne just erupted for one of tennis's greatest legends. Meanwhile, his former rival Novak Djokovic was battling Carlos Alcaraz in the final, and Nadal watched it all unfold. Here's where it gets interesting. After Alcaraz won that final in four sets to complete his Career Grand Slam at just twenty-two years old—making him the youngest player in history to do it—Nadal jumped on social media immediately. According to ATP Tour's coverage, he posted congratulations to Alcaraz, calling out his achievement of conquering the Career Grand Slam. He also gave props to Djokovic for reaching another final and continuing to make history. But the real story dropped about ten days later when Nadal made an appearance at the Robinson Classic charity golf tournament in Mallorca on February tenth. According to Tennis Majors reporting, Rafa came out swinging with some powerful statements. He basically said Alcaraz is not a prospect anymore—the guy has seven Grand Slams, so he's already a legend. Nadal broke down the numbers, saying there aren't many historical greats who've won that many majors. He also gave Djokovic some real talk, acknowledging his rival's admirable longevity but suggesting the window for extending his record is narrowing because of age. What struck me most was Nadal's own reflection. He talked about having a completely different mindset now, total peace with retirement. The man's genuinely happy watching his fellow players succeed. He's found joy in golf, the beautiful places, the minimal injury risk.
